Job Openings IT Developer - .net C#

About the job IT Developer - .net C#

Responsibilities:

  • Develop / Modify software programs using modern web development techniques;
  • Obtains details about project objectives for complex software applications from the Project Leader/Manager or other senior members of the project team; performs analysis/evaluation of existing in-house/legacy system(s); reviews the technologies currently in place and examines previous implementations to gain an understanding of required functionality and interfaces.
  • Assists the technical leader on a project team, assists with the design of end-to-end architecture of component-based, services-oriented applications; assists the project team in the design of core business components utilizing industry-accepted object-oriented analysis and design standards; performs programming functions based on specifications provided;
  • Performs testing while in development and debugging of code prior to submitting for user acceptance testing.
  • Performs enhancement and repair of existing software as needed.

Education/Experience/Skills/Professional Certifications/Licenses:

  • Bachelors Degree, preferably in Computer Science. Formal training/certification in VB.NET, C# .NET, Microsoft SQL, IIS or other Microsoft technologies preferred.
  • Minimum three years of software development experience with the required technologies listed below or other Web technologies.
  • Experience in large project development, development lifecycles, and development methodologies.
  • Solid understanding of Web Server development (HTML5, Java Script, NPM, Type Script, C#, JSON, XML, ASP.NET, and Web Services).
  • Proven Responsive UX development skills (HTML5, Java Script, CSS, Angular)
  • Strong working knowledge of Microsoft SQL, SQL Server Reporting Services, SQL Server Integration Services, and SQL Data Transformation Services.
  • Understanding of issues impacting scalability and reliability.
  • Strong knowledge of database structure and design.
  • Preferred skills, but not required: Internet Information Server (IIS), SQL Server, SQL Server Analysis Services, Windows Server, VB.Net, VB6, XSLT.
  • Strong interpersonal skills and effective verbal and written communication skills
  • Ability to analyze and resolve day-to-day problems, manage multiple concurrent tasks and shifting priorities, interact with technical and user personnel and ability to work with little supervision on assigned tasks.
  • Strong attention to detail.